A bit of history

Since the man first lit the torch and set it on the wall of the cave, lighting devices have come a long way, and to this day remain the most relevant subject of any room.

Actually, it was the torches and became the progenitors of modern floor lamps.The name "floor lamp" comes from the French word "torche" - torch. Torches mounted on high rods-holders or tripods are found in historical documents of ancient Greece and Rome. And in the Middle Ages, torches were replaced with gas lamps or candles and served people until the appearance of electricity.

Before our time, the floor lamps have reached almost unchanged in their design, with some exceptions newfangled trends in the decor.

Benefits

Floor lamps still remain in demand in the market of lighting devices, as they are mobile, do not require additional installation and wiring. All that is required is to have a socket at a distance, not longer than a cord.

Floor lamps are more functional than desktop ones, as they can illuminate not only the area on the table, but also the space below and above. They are an independent part of the design and are capable of introducing a certain charm to the interior of the room with their own appearance.

Due to their lighting function, floor lamps serve as a demarcation when zoning space. With their help, you can highlight a cozy seating area in the spacious living room, putting a floor lamp to the chairs or light a mirror and table for keys in the hallway.In the bedroom, floor lamps serve as an alternative to bedside tables and dressing table lamps. In the recreation area, a floor lamp would be appropriate for handicrafts or reading chairs.

Special features

In their design, floor lamps in the classic version consist of a stable base and a tripod on which the light source is mounted. These are the basic elements, which vary depending on the design and functionality of the lamp.

Tripod, as a rule, has a fairly large size in height (from 1 to 2.5 m). It can be static or flexible. For example, modern models have a bending structure in the area of ​​the rod, which allows you to adjust the flow of light. Also popular models where the tripod is made in the form of an intricate figure or column, tripod or sculpture. It can even be a small narrow stack.

The design is crowned by a light source mounted on top of the tripod. It can be draped with a lampshade or remain open lamp, depending on product design and interior style.

Some models of floor lamps are equipped with tabletops or stands, as well as a different number of lamps.

Lampshades

The lampshade as an element of the lighting device serves two functions in the interior:

  • scatters too bright light bulbs;
  • is an interior decor.

The lighting coming from the floor lamp should fully meet your needs, so you should pay special attention to the light source itself. Lamp shades made of light transmitting materials (transparent plastic, textiles) pleasantly diffuse the light, creating a cozy atmosphere. These lamps are suitable for bedrooms and children as a night light. As a rule, models have a closed dome lampshade.

A beam of light directed at the wall or ceiling illuminates the space completely, and it is best to do this with an open-top lampshade on a bendable tripod. This option is perfect for a spacious living room.

For directional light they use lampshades on movable racks; they perfectly replace table lamps for working at the table. For example, a floor lamp of directional light will not occupy the space of the table and will allow you to perform work that requires maximum illumination of the surface.

They are very comfortable in the recreation area next to the chairs for embroidery, knitting or reading.Most often, these lamps are equipped with stands or tables, on which you can put the necessary stuff, a newspaper, glasses or embroidery.

Combined floor lamps can create both diffused lighting and direct the beam to the desired area. A variety of options on the market will allow you to choose the most original models, consisting of configurations of several tripods of two or more lamps. For example, the original design of the floor lamp of two pillars, one of which has a bowl-shaped ceiling and a light directed at the ceiling, and the second on a bendable tripod, allows you to send a smaller ceiling to the desired lighting zone.

Styles

Correctly selected floor lamp can be both the main accent of the interior, and harmoniously dissolve in it, becoming an element of decor. Conversely, an unsuccessfully selected floor lamp can destroy the harmony of design.

When choosing a lamp, taking into account its dimensions, one should be especially careful in coordinating its style with the style of the room. On the other hand, the modern style of the premises can often experiment with different eras, go into one another, create new directions.

And here it is also important to guess not even the style of the lamp itself, but its role in shaping the whole style of the room.

  • Classic. Lamps in the style of classicism - is, above all, symmetry and elegance. Antiquity, coupled with the severity of lines and forms, strict luxury.

Floor lamps in classic style should overlap with the lines of furniture in the interior. For racks and tripods of such lamps, metal is most often used: bronze, brass, copper - the classic elements of decor. Ceiling lamps made of porcelain, glass, crystal in the form of horns, balls, cylinders will look beautiful in any classic interior.

  • Country This style is characterized by national patterns of the chosen subject, therefore, the ideas for the decoration of floor lamps can be very diverse - from styling to the luster in the Russian hut to the torch laid out from the twigs in an Indian tepee. In this style, the main thing is to comply with the original style vector.
  • Provence. Light and elegant in its simplicity style of lavender fields and rural houses of France. Colorful bedspreads, furniture upholstery in soft pastel colors will give the atmosphere the best possible way, and wooden elements of decor and furniture will complete the style.

Provence floor lamp will certainly have a textile shade of delicate blue, turquoise, pink shades on a wooden tripod.

  • High tech. The style that appeared as a given to the newest technologies and inventions of mankind. Futuristic forms, clear or smooth lines - high-tech style is an incomparable "cosmic" situation of the future. Lamps in this style look somewhat office and strictly, but they clearly fit and support the decor of the interior. Metal and glass are characteristic and, perhaps, the only acceptable materials for this style. Gamma black and white, shades of gray and silver. However, some bright modern accent will be appropriate here. For example, a red floor lamp consisting of several stylish ceiling lamps of futuristic design.
  • Floristics. Relatively new direction in design, but has already managed to conquer its niche. As an element of floristic style, it originated in the 19th century, but did not spill over into a separate direction.

Today this style is characterized by gentle natural colors of the interior - light green, cream, pink, mother of pearl.From materials welcome the use of wood, stone and metal. For objects characterized by flowing lines, the use of natural decorative elements.

A floor lamp in this style can resemble a huge lotus with a braided stem of a tripod and a flower bowl in the lampshade decor. This is a single example, and in nature there is a huge selection of plant options and color combinations.

Modern columns

For lovers of something extraordinary, you can advise floor lamps, vaguely reminiscent of standard lamps. These can be columns with floor-to-ceiling bubbles. They are made of glass or transparent durable plastic and are highlighted in various colors. They look very original in the darkness of the room. They are used in the interior of bars, restaurants, and sometimes in offices.

But they harmoniously fit into the modern style of the house or apartment, if you install them in the living room or in the hallway.

So, you can achieve the desired effect from the purchase of a floor lamp by combining two aspects: the selection of the appropriate design for the interior and the correct installation location. With the second parameter, there will be no difficulty, because the floor lamp is a mobile design.

What is the best height for a floor lamp? ›

When it comes to floor lamps, they should be 58 to 64 inches tall. The bottom of the lamp shade should not be lower than the eye level of a seated person. It can be at or above eye level.

How do you pick the right shade for a floor lamp? ›

To choose the right lamp shade width, measure your lamp base and multiply by two. For a round base measure straight across; For a square base, measure diagonally. The widest part of your shade should be at least a half-inch wider than the widest part of your base on each side.
